Yes, short-term rentals are explicitly allowed in Missoula, MT. The city has established a regulatory framework that permits short-term rentals while implementing registration requirements and monitoring to address community concerns. According to the 2016 ordinance, whole-dwelling-unit tourist homes must register with the city annually, while bedroom rentals within a home are not regulated under this ordinance.
Missoula takes a balanced approach, encouraging accessory dwelling units (ADUs) to be rented as permanent housing while allowing registered short-term rentals as a legitimate business activity. The city monitors the impact of vacation rentals and maintains the ability to adapt regulations if displacement of rental housing occurs.

Any person conducting business within Missoula City Limits and grossing more than $6,000 annually must obtain a business license. If your business grosses less than $6,000 annually, you must submit an exemption affidavit for approval.
Apply well in advance of your planned opening date, as the review process fluctuates and can take up to 12 weeks during peak times. Use the Accela Citizen Access Permitting and Licensing Portal to apply and track your application.

Huson is a census-designated place and unincorporated community in Missoula County, Montana, United States. Its population was 210 as of the 2010 census. The community is located along Interstate 90 19 miles (31 km) northwest of Missoula. Huson was established as a railroad station in about 1894. The post office opened as Glaude in about 1897, but was changed to Huson around a year later.
